## Releases

Before cutting a release of Marrowdeck, check the read-replica lag alarm on the Stillbrook dashboard. If lag exceeds 30s, abort: the release job snapshots schema state from the replica, and stale reads produce broken migration manifests. Once the alarm clears, tag the release branch, run make package, and verify checksums. New team members: never silence the alarm to unblock a release; fix lag first. Packages are rejected by the registry unless signed. Sign the final bundle using the key below.

release key, kajeg-yawif: bky6_axksxH

To: Dispatch Desk
Subject: Seed samples — Hollybrook trial plot

Three sealed tins of seed samples go out tomorrow for the Hollybrook plot, booked with Marrow Line Transport, 08:15 pickup. Tins stay in the climate box until the driver arrives. Coordinator: confirm the driver's run sheet matches our booking before releasing anything. No substitutions, no partial loads. Driver gets the hand-over instruction below, verbally, nothing written left in the cab.

drop instructions, bahif-bahip: the norax feniel courier leaves the drumir kaseth rusir ledger at gate 1983 under passcode 849948

// Max parallel schema steps for the Drossel migrator.
// Zero-downtime rule: expand, backfill, contract — never in one release.
// Raising this above 2 caused lock contention on the Harnwell cluster.
// Keep in sync with the migration linter config.
// For audit, the pinned verification run is recorded below.

pipeline stamp: htk4_66df